Callaway takes control of Japanese joint venture
04/06/2019
The business, known as Callaway Apparel KK, designs, manufactures and sells Callaway branded apparel, footwear and headwear in Japan. It was operated alongside TSI Groove & Sports Co., which held 48% of the venture.
Callaway’s Japanese subsidiary has acquired this minority interest for approximately $18 million and now owns Callaway Apparel KK in full.
Commenting on this transaction, Chip Brewer, president and CEO of Callaway Golf Company, said: “We are pleased with the success of our apparel business in Japan. We have a great relationship with TSI Groove & Sports, but acquiring full ownership of this business provides our Asia team with a platform and the flexibility to support a fully integrated, multi-branded soft goods business in Asia. This acquisition is consistent with our strategy to accelerate growth in our soft-goods business across brands and geographies.”
